About The Position

The Energy & Infrastructure (E&I) Credit team, part of Liberty Mutual’s $22 billion Global Alternative Markets platform, is seeking an Associate to join its growing platform. The E&I Credit team operates within the Alternative Credit group and focuses on credit investments across the infrastructure spectrum—including traditional energy, renewable power, energy transition, digital infrastructure, and diversified infrastructure assets. Investing across the risk-return continuum, the team targets both investment-grade and growth credit opportunities. Through subject matter expertise, flexible underwriting, and execution speed, the E&I Credit team has built a reputation as a differentiated and value-added capital partner. This role would be focused on bilateral transactions, not rated infrastructure private placements. This Associate role offers the opportunity to play a meaningful role on a lean, high-performing team contributing to the growth and continued success of the business.

Responsibilities

  • Manage multiple projects at a time.
  • Partner with senior team members to support all aspects of deal evaluation including investment framing, credit underwriting, due diligence, structuring and management of the investment committee process.
  • Own the operational process and coordinate with internal stakeholders as the deal moves from initial screening to close.
  • Develop detailed investment committee memoranda and screening presentations.
  • Present to team members and investment committees.
  • Perform detailed financial modeling and data analysis to support investment decision-making.
  • Follow progression of closed transactions and communicate material changes to broader team members.
  • Work on ad hoc requests to summarize portfolio metrics and performance.
  • Drive robust relative value discussions across the organization.
  • Be able to effectively communicate the underlying dynamics of the energy and infrastructure sub-markets.
  • Seek to generate optimal risk-adjusted returns for the overall portfolio.
